Types of Exmark 60 Lazer Z Blades I Considered

I found a few blade styles worth considering:

  • Standard blades: Good for everyday mowing and general use.
  • High-lift blades: Better when I want stronger grass lift and improved discharge.
  • Mulching blades: Useful when I want finer clippings and a cleaner-looking lawn.
  • Heavy-duty blades: A solid choice if I mow thick or rough grass often.

My Tips for Choosing the Right One

If I were buying again, I would pay attention to these tips:

  • Match the blade to my mowing conditions.
  • Check the exact part number before ordering.
  • Replace blades in sets for balanced cutting.
  • Inspect the deck and spindle area while changing blades.
  • Keep a spare set on hand so I am never stuck with dull blades.
